| Description | Amidephrine is an adrenergic agent. |
| Synonyms | Amidefrine |
| molecular weight | 244.31 |
| Molecular formula | C10H16N2O3S |
| CAS | 37571-84-9 |
| Storage | Powder: -20°C for 3 years | In solvent: -80°C for 1 year |
